Have also put on an Auto Specialist Polished Chrome Crossover Pipe, need to get some pictures of the engine bay again was just too dark!

To keep you in the loop, this month I will be making my way down to BD performance to start some real work on the car.. it's going to have block mod done along with a chatter package which is full induction (BD group A style) and upgraded recirculation valve (Turbosmart) at the end of the month. This means that the exhaust is almost complete, the induction would be complete and the basis for mapping would be done. Would need to get the RS clutch and Intercooler sorted but is then ready for mapping, maybe a few other parts. The biggest change I made over the weekend was a new induction kit & filter, I looked further into my requirements for performance gains and the Dream Science CAIS was one of the best rated. My friend's have this kit as well, and it is simply awesome. Provides the best straight direct airflow route, and the sounds that come from it are mega. If it's not a high pitch whistle as you begin boost, it's the cold air being sucked in and then on let off it's started to produce some turbo chatter which sounds lovely. This is soon to be emphasised by an upgraded recirculating valve, but more on that to come later.

IMG-20170310-WA0007.jpg

20170313_115406.jpg  20170313_115453.jpg

20170313_115419.jpg

Got this for a bargain price of £230, and it comes with the RS ECU holder ^ (above) which is about £80 on it's own. Eventually I will change the orange hoses for green to theme my bay again!

Really happy with the induction, 10x better than the K&N gen 2 I had before which was riddled with flat spots and lack of sound.
